WebJan 15, 2024 · The X-rays help to measure the size and progression of the scarring. The doctors also use a CT scan for their diagnosis. If the scarring is not expanding and staying stable, then doctors will only treat the condition that caused the condition. If the lung scarring is growing over time, then doctors will assess the reasons.

WebMay 22, 2024 · Most people diagnosed with PF will experience a progression of the disease over time. In this context, “progression” means your lungs are developing more scar tissue and your symptoms are worsening. It is important to note that there is no typical rate of progression, and the rate will vary depending on a number of factors.
